Advantages of Android Platform
Overview
Application development in the Android platform is popular due to the many advantages that it offers. In this tutorial, we will learn about some key advantages of the Android Platform.
Android Platform
The Android platform is a free and open-source platform comprising an operating system, middleware, and mobile applications. The Android mobile platform is an open-source platform that can be ported to any mobile device.
Advantages
Some of the key advantages of the Android platform are as follows:
- Open Source
- Android SDK
- Google Play Store
- Supports multiple languages
Open Source
Android platform is based on the open-source Linux kernel. The source code is freely available for modification and distribution by mobile device manufacturers, wireless carriers, and developers.
Android SDK
The Android SDK to develop applications is possible on every operating system. The Android SDK (Software Development Kit) is a set of development tools used to develop mobile applications for the Android platform. It provides an integrated development environment( Android Studio) and debugging tools, libraries, emulators, documentation, sample code, and tutorials.
Google Play Store
Android provides Google Play Store, where apps are distributed and downloaded. It is an online marketplace where users can search for, download, install, and update mobile applications.
Supports multiple languages
Android supports multiple programming languages for app development. Android app development can use the following programming languages:
- Java
- Kotlin
- Dart using the Flutter framework.
Android is one of the most widely used mobile platforms. Its open nature, diverse ecosystem, and wide range of applications make it a significant player in the mobile landscape. These advantages helped Android become the most widely used mobile operating system.